Notice how the h/v rates don't match the vendor's advertised
capabilities:

Via EDID:
 HorizSync 31-65
 VertRefresh 58-62

Via DDC:
 monitorrange: 31-65, 58-62

Xorg.0.log (radeonhd):
  (II) RADEONHD(0): Ranges: V min: 58 V max: 62 Hz, H min: 31 H max: 65 kHz, 
PixClock max 110 MHz

Advertised specifications:
  * Frequency Fh:29-82kHz, Fv:55-86Hz

So, what happens if you plug in these values into your xorg.conf?

Section "Monitor"
    ...
    HorizSync  29 - 82
    VertRefresh  55 - 86
EndSection
